Transaction 0152e2579fa97eabd17c0b3a05c6b879636ea411c0fda19bf8e33525b552d984

1 Input
2 Outputs
  • 0152e2579fa97eabd17c0b3a05c6b879636ea411c0fda19bf8e33525b552d984:0
  • value  66975128
    address  3AbcgBK4xj8jxVAB27pBmyNuo3JfBik7CD
  • 0152e2579fa97eabd17c0b3a05c6b879636ea411c0fda19bf8e33525b552d984:1
  • value  8617092
    address  3FB7k6EByWaNeGnh6dVBDRMi4yQ6GwmG6Z